Deltona Community Gardens is a community garden located in Deltona, Florida, serving residents of the 32725 area. The organization provides a shared space where local individuals and families can cultivate their own plots of land, fostering a connection to nature and encouraging sustainable gardening practices. This community-focused initiative offers a place for people to grow fresh fruits, vegetables, and flowers while promoting environmental stewardship and healthy living.
The garden’s layout is designed to accommodate gardeners of all experience levels, from beginners to seasoned horticulturists. Participants benefit from access to tools, water sources, and communal resources that support plant growth and maintenance. Deltona Community Gardens also acts as a gathering spot, where members of the community can exchange gardening tips, share knowledge, and build relationships around a common interest in cultivating plants.
